Abstract

In this paper we study the problem of generation of surface waves produced by small oscillation of a thin vertical plate submerged in deep ice covered ocean. Two particular problems are considered here viz, the problem of wave generation due to a) rolling of the plate and b) presence of a line source in front of a fixed vertical plate. The amplitude of radiated waves at large distances from the plate, for both problems, is obtained by a suitable application of Green’s integral theorem. These are then studied graphically for various values of the ice cover parameter.
